Definition of Pillmouth. Meaning of Pillmouth. Synonyms of Pillmouth

Here you will find one or more explanations in English for the word Pillmouth. Also in the bottom left of the page several parts of wikipedia pages related to the word Pillmouth and, of course, Pillmouth synonyms and on the right images related to the word Pillmouth.

Definition of Pillmouth

No result for Pillmouth. Showing similar results...

Meaning of Pillmouth from wikipedia

- Torrington heading generally north-west. It is joined by the River Yeo at Pillmouth, and then becomes estuarine by Bideford. Between Appledore and Instow...
- turret after it was destro**** by a lightning strike in the 1820s. Near to Pillmouth on the River Torridge was the entrance to the Rolle Canal, opened in 1827...
- Lancashire 53°56′N 2°58′W / 53.93°N 02.96°W / 53.93; -02.96 SD3749 Pillmouth Devon 50°59′N 4°11′W / 50.99°N 04.19°W / 50.99; -04.19 SS4624 Pillowell...